The Madness within me burns without light,
Like a roaring flame that's not at all bright,
It's always there within my chest,
It never leaves, though I protest,
Kill them all! It screams and shouts
I hear it in my head and can't get it out,
It stalks me always, concealed in the dark,
Frightening me with its vicious bark
That pure evil lurks, just beyond my sight,
When you can't see it how can you fight?
Infinitely fast, it's never far
I can't outrun it by plane or by car
It will not leave me, I cannot escape
The madness will inevitably seal my fate
But when I die, so will he...
For we are one in the same, my madness, and me
